“Euphoria” Season 3 Production Delayed, HBO is Still Eying 2025 Release

Fans of Euphoria have been eagerly awaiting the show’s return for over two years, and the wait isn’t over just yet. HBO addressed recent rumors that the hit teen drama is getting an ax and announced that the Season 3 shot has been delayed because the scripts aren’t done yet.

Despite the chatter about Euphoria’s potential cancelation, HBO made it clear they’re all in for Season 3. They shared a statement with several major outlets, saying they “remain committed to making an exceptional third season” alongside its creator Sam Levinson.

The start of production has been pushed back to give Levinson more time to work on the scripts. While waiting for the Euphoria train to roll again, the show’s star-studded cast has been given permission to pursue other opportunities in the interim.

Many of the show’s stars established themselves as successful actors outside of Euphoria since this show first premiered in 2019. Zendaya, Jacob Elordi, Sydney Sweeney, and Hunter Schafer all starred in several high-profile projects, while their supporting star Colman Domingo scored an Oscar nomination for Rustin earlier this year.

Maude Apatow, Alexa Demie, Eric Dane, Nika King, and Storm Reid also starred in the first two seasons of Euphoria. Angus Cloud tragically passed away between Season 2 and 3, while Barbie Ferreira announced her departure in 2022.
